Our African Recycled Glass Beads are handcrafted in Ghana using a traditional eco-conscious process perfected by the Ashanti and Krobo tribes. Discarded glass—bottles, jars, and scrap—is ground into a fine powder, poured into locally made clay molds, and baked in earthen ovens. The result is a stunning transformation: vibrant, one-of-a-kind beads that honor sustainability and heritage.
Each bead tells a story—not just of renewal, but of community empowerment. This art form supports a self-sustaining economy in the region and preserves generations of craftsmanship.
